Output 87873c99599b3ea24c8c6da8f5d30a44838eb933515d0c91b0a70a1e5f861dd9:0

value
10364474
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19181530b777573201daf5aea77d92d538839eab OP_EQUAL
address
MABqyXVGwCuErC2AjQkyH975Uv8RY7pk97
transaction
87873c99599b3ea24c8c6da8f5d30a44838eb933515d0c91b0a70a1e5f861dd9
spent
true